MOYER THE MAGNIFICENT

Jamie Moyer faced the Fish knowing well his task:
cool down their bats, no need to ask.
In the previous two, 16 runs, 32 hits;
every Fish smash avoids Phillies’ mits.
His answer: a seven-inning no-hitter bask.

Hang on here, this guy’s 44-years-old,
at least, by Phils’ management, that’s what we’re told.
Most of the Fish could be his sons;
his lesson to them: unload your guns.
To young Phillies: be steadfast and bold.
(Oh, and learn to change speeds).

April 29, 2007. Citizens Bank Park, Philadelphia, Pennsylvania.
Philadelphia – 6, Florida – 1.
WP – Moyer (3-1), LP – Obermueller (1-1).
Hold – Myers (2).
